Peptide manufacturer appoints globally renowned scientists
Gardner, Mass. (PRWEB) October 28, 2008 -- New England Peptide, LLC (NEP), has named three internationally renowned specialists to its newly formed scientific advisory board.
Vincent Bille, Tomi Sawyer and Ved Srivastava will join the board, created to formalize NEP's network of thought leaders in peptide chemistry. The group will assist in formulating synthesis strategies on challenging projects, and further the company's scientific strategy and product development efforts, according to Dave Robinson, CEO.
"Collaboration with these experts through the board will continue to enhance NEP's ability to efficiently synthesize peptides," says Robinson, noting the company's established reputation in synthesizing difficult peptides. The formation of the scientific advisory board links directly to NEP's mission to serve as an extension of customers' research organizations, adds Robinson. "By choosing to work with NEP, customers will gain access to a network of the world's leading peptide chemists."
Vincent Bille, Ph.D.
Bille is founder and principal of Brussels-based Marble Pharma Consulting (MPC), serving companies in the bio-pharmaceutical industry with primary or secondary process development and manufacturing, supply chain set-up and program management. Prior to founding MPC, Bille's 20 years of operational and general management experience focused on synthetic peptide active pharmaceutical ingredients and parenteral drug products.
He served as director of North American commercial operations and U.S. general manager for UCB Bioproducts (Brussels, Cambridge, Mass. and Augusta, Ga.), and as head of project management with Lonza Braine SA (Braine, Belgium).
